Returns the value of the Sinc function constrained by a window function. Descendant classes override the Window method in order to implement a custom window function.
h(x) = Sinc(x) * Window(x);
Windowed Sinc filters are known for producing high quality resampled images. Ideal resampling corresponds to filtering an image with the ideal low-pass filter (i.e. a Sinc filter). This is computionally expensive, since the Sinc function has infinite extent. Hence a window function is used to constrain the filter.
